
加密是一种重要的数据安全技术,通过将明文信息转换成无法直接理解的密文,确保信息在存储和传输过程中不被未授权方访问或理解。在区块链和加密货币领域,加密技术构成了基础安全架构的核心,为去中心化网络提供了必要的保密性、完整性和身份验证能力。加密不仅保护交易数据和用户钱包,还支持整个加密经济的信任机制。
加密技术的历史可追溯至古代文明,当时简单的替换密码被用于军事通信。现代加密学真正的突破始于20世纪70年代,随着DES(数据加密标准)和RSA等公钥密码系统的出现。区块链技术广泛采用了这些成熟的加密算法,并将其应用于去中心化环境中,解决了传统中心化系统面临的信任问题。加密货币名称中的"加密"正是源于这一技术基础。
从技术角度看,加密系统主要分为对称加密和非对称加密两大类。对称加密使用相同的密钥进行加密和解密,例如AES(高级加密标准),具有高效率特点,常用于大量数据处理。非对称加密则使用一对密钥(公钥和私钥),例如区块链广泛采用的椭圆曲线加密算法(ECDSA),私钥用于签名交易,而公钥则可安全地分享用于验证。哈希函数虽不严格属于加密(因为不可逆),但也是区块链安全架构中不可或缺的组件,用于生成数据指纹和工作量证明机制。
尽管加密技术为区块链提供了强大的安全保障,但仍面临多重挑战。量子计算的发展可能威胁现有加密算法的安全性,特别是基于整数分解难题的RSA算法。实现错误和密钥管理问题也是常见的安全隐患,许多加密货币被盗事件并非因为算法本身被破解,而是由于实现漏洞或私钥管理不当。此外,监管机构的"后门"要求与加密技术的核心安全理念相悖,在隐私保护和执法需求之间制造了持续的紧张关系。
加密技术是区块链和加密货币安全的基石,为去中心化金融体系提供了必要的信任机制。随着技术的不断演进,加密方法也在持续改进以应对新兴威胁,包括采用更复杂的密码学原语和抗量子算法。加密不仅是一种技术实现,更是现代数字经济中保护资产、确保隐私和建立信任的基本工具,其重要性将随着数字资产的普及而不断提升。


